Market Overview

Property Values

$264,950 (April 2025)[1]
Median Home Price
$159 (April 2025)[1]
Price per Sq Ft
1.9% increase from April 2024[1]
YoY Change

Market Performance

Days on Market30 days (April 2025)[1]
Market TypeBalanced, with steady demand and moderate inventory growth[1]
Months of SupplyData not explicitly provided for 2025; historically tight at 1.2 months in 2022[3]

Sales Activity

Sales Volume1,113 closed sales in April 2025 (down 5.5% YoY, up 6% MoM)[1]

Investment Analysis

Investment Opportunities

  • Stable home price appreciation
  • Strong rental demand due to military and student populations
  • Affordable entry prices compared to national average

Growth Outlook

Moderate, with steady appreciation and balanced supply-demand dynamics[1][2]

Market Risks

  • Slower sales volume YoY[1]
  • Potential overbuilding in some submarkets
  • Economic dependence on government/military

Rental Market

Slightly tight, with increasing renter households and limited new construction[3]

Buyer Journey Insights

First-Time Buyers

Benefit from affordable prices and down payment assistance; competition for entry-level homes is strong.

Move-Up Buyers

Can leverage equity gains; more options as new listings rise.

Downsizers

Find value in established neighborhoods with single-story homes.

Investors

Attracted by strong rental demand, stable prices, and favorable yields.

Relocators

Military and cross-border professionals value proximity to employers and amenities.
